  • This research was aimed to investigate the role of earth worms (Postoscolex corethurus) on the growth and production of organic onion (Allium ascalonicum). Research was carried out by Complete Randomized Design (CRD) with 4 treatments and 6 replications. The treatments were V0 (as a control/ without earthworms), V1 (10 earthworms /poly bag), V2 (20 earth worms/poly bag), and V3 (30 earthworms/poly bag). The result showed that data of all parameters measured were non statistically significant difference. However, the average wet biomass growth, bulbs weight, bulbs number, and bulbs diameters tend to increase along with the addition of umber of earthworm population. The high productivity on the V3 was estimated up to 18.81 tons/ha, and the lowest on V0 was 14.73 tons/ha.
